Marcia,

I use a cheap sunbeam heating pad under my custom wooden enclosure. It works great, the temp is at a constant 88 degrees during the day when on medium. I turn it to low at night and it drops about 5 to 8 degrees. During the day I use a regular 75 watt light, kept a few inches above the enclosure. And at night I turn on the red, 25 watt "Party Light" that gets my geckos in the mood....lol
